Roles & Responsibilities
- Perform and assist with interventional radiology procedures including angiography, line placements, kyphoplasty, and percutaneous nephrostomy
- Operate GE Innova equipment to produce high-quality diagnostic images
- Collaborate with physicians and nursing staff to ensure patient safety and comfort during procedures
- Maintain accurate patient records and imaging documentation
- Adhere to radiation safety protocols and infection control standards
Qualifications
- Active ARRT certification as a Radiologic Technologist
- Current BLS certification
- Experience in interventional radiology and angiography, including line placements, kyphoplasty, and percutaneous nephrostomy
- Familiarity with GE Innova imaging systems
- Ability to take call and work flexible weekday shifts as needed
Knowledge & Skills
- Strong knowledge of angiography and interventional radiology procedures
- Proficient in operating GE Innova equipment
- Excellent patient care and communication skills
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ced procedural environment
- Understanding of radiation safety and sterile technique
